소스 검색

电力去掉小数点

hfxc226 4 일 전
부모
커밋
74fc40a462
1개의 변경된 파일3개의 추가작업 그리고 1개의 파일을 삭제
  1. 3 1
      platform-service/src/main/java/com/platform/service/produce/impl/ProduceReportServiceImpl.java

+ 3 - 1
platform-service/src/main/java/com/platform/service/produce/impl/ProduceReportServiceImpl.java

@@ -454,6 +454,7 @@ public class ProduceReportServiceImpl extends BaseServiceImpl<ProduceReportMappe
         report = BeanConverterUtil.copyObjectProperties(produceData, ProduceReport.class);
         report = BeanConverterUtil.copyObjectProperties(produceData, ProduceReport.class);
         report.setDate(date);
         report.setDate(date);
         report.setDataId(produceData.getId());
         report.setDataId(produceData.getId());
+        log.info(yearVO.getTotalValue());
         report.setValue(new BigDecimal(yearVO.getTotalValue()).setScale(0,RoundingMode.HALF_UP).toString());
         report.setValue(new BigDecimal(yearVO.getTotalValue()).setScale(0,RoundingMode.HALF_UP).toString());
         report.setYear(date.getYear());
         report.setYear(date.getYear());
         report.setMonth(date.getMonthValue());
         report.setMonth(date.getMonthValue());
@@ -462,12 +463,13 @@ public class ProduceReportServiceImpl extends BaseServiceImpl<ProduceReportMappe
         this.saveModel(report);
         this.saveModel(report);
 
 
         // 本月耗用
         // 本月耗用
-        report.setMonth(date.getMonthValue());
+        month.setMonth(date.getMonthValue());
         ProduceReportVO monthVO = this.sumMonthYear(month);
         ProduceReportVO monthVO = this.sumMonthYear(month);
         produceData = produceDataService.selectByNo(prefix + no + "_hy_month");
         produceData = produceDataService.selectByNo(prefix + no + "_hy_month");
         report = BeanConverterUtil.copyObjectProperties(produceData, ProduceReport.class);
         report = BeanConverterUtil.copyObjectProperties(produceData, ProduceReport.class);
         report.setDate(date);
         report.setDate(date);
         report.setDataId(produceData.getId());
         report.setDataId(produceData.getId());
+        log.info(monthVO.getTotalValue());
         report.setValue(new BigDecimal(monthVO.getTotalValue()).setScale(0,RoundingMode.HALF_UP).toString());
         report.setValue(new BigDecimal(monthVO.getTotalValue()).setScale(0,RoundingMode.HALF_UP).toString());
         report.setYear(date.getYear());
         report.setYear(date.getYear());
         report.setMonth(date.getMonthValue());
         report.setMonth(date.getMonthValue());